I am Larry McGahey and lately have been doing instrumentals that feature the electric guitar backed by the Bugs or Snow Band. In the past I have played in a variety of bands, duos etc. including Renaissance Fair. If you have ever heard 'In Wyrd' that is my Gibson SG the first time I played it.

Band/artist history

I wished I had a guitar when I was 8 years old so a very nice man named Ernie Messer let me borrow one of his Gibsons. Then my mother took me to Atkinson's Music Store to see if my fingers were long enough for lessons and my Mom and Dad got me a 3/4 size Harmony. When I never practiced my lessons my Father told my Mother not to take me to have my toes measured for dancing lessons.

Have you performed in front of an audience?

I played live for years all over da UP and the US mid-west now I would rather stay home and look for change in my couch. After the kids have been here I look there for the remotes as well. The special moments would be the times we were paid the amount we originally agreed upon.

Your musical influences

Paul Desmond (my favorite musician), Johnny Winter, Van Morrison, Robin Trower, Stephane Grappelli, Lee Ritenour, Rick Haynes, Carlos Santana, Eric Clapton, John Coltrane, Jackson Browne, David Lindley, John Mayall, John Prine, Hank Williams Sr., Homer and Jethro, Robben Ford, Gordon Lightfoot, Ray Price, Bob Dylan. I can't play, sing or write like any of these people but they are a few of the artists I have listened to over the years. There isn't enough room to really make this list for me.

What equipment do you use?

Variax 700 Blue hard tail, POD X3 Live, Line6 M13, Orion Platinum, Sonar Producer, Sound Forge, Gibson SG, Fender Stratocaster, Fender Telecaster, Yamaha flattop with Tim Shaw pickup, J-Station, custom computer with t.c. electronic konnekt 24D. I have just added BFD Drums to my tool box. I have been making practice tracks and beyond with Band In A Box. Roland GR20 with the Gibson SG as the controller coming soon.
